Output 2425a6639cc3fd79223d95d3a98c73ea49bfb37748c71e6d91e7907b9b3aed9b:1

value
2043000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f94ed8486a92ac01bfd6fccbfedc506f231538b7 OP_EQUAL
address
3QREdYdJsoTUdqRYfQX6644voSDBVAmxRA
transaction
2425a6639cc3fd79223d95d3a98c73ea49bfb37748c71e6d91e7907b9b3aed9b
confirmations
321178
spent
true